Artificial intelligence is transforming industries, but challenges in AI adoption still present barriers to innovation. The race to leverage the power of Generative AI models like ChatGPT has driven demand for computing resources, with top-of-the-line graphics processing units (GPUs) being snapped up by global tech giants. Meanwhile, many companies—particularly startups—are left struggling to access the compute power and the engineering resources they need to deploy machine learning models at scale.

CentML, a Toronto-based AI infrastructure company led by Gennady Pekhimenko, is addressing this challenge head-on. CentML has developed a way to optimize AI performance on an easy-to-use platform that lets customers easily experiment with cutting-edge models. By maximizing compute efficiency and simplifying deployment, CentML enables businesses to deploy AI-driven applications faster and at a fraction of the cost.

The company’s approach has caught the attention of major players in the AI and technology ecosystem. In 2023, CentML secured $37 million in funding from Google, NVIDIA, Radical Ventures, Deloitte, and Thomson Reuters Ventures, marking a significant validation of its innovative approach to AI optimization. While CentML is building a world-class platform for AI development and deployment, it is also committed to fostering the next generation of Canadian innovators. The company recently announced its participation in the University of Toronto Startup Perks initiative, providing eligible participants in the University of Toronto Entrepreneurship (UTE) program with $500 in free platform credits for AI development and deployment.

“For startups, access to affordable, powerful AI tools is one of the biggest hurdles to growth,” says Gennady Pekhimenko, CEO of CentML. “By supporting the next wave of founders through this initiative, we’re helping to ensure that Canadian entrepreneurs have the resources they need to build and scale AI-driven businesses right here at home.”
